Raphael Warnock Visits MSM to Discuss COVID, Vaccines and Stimulus Bill U.S. Sen. Raphael Warnock (D-GA) visited Morehouse School of Medicine Monday, March 8 where he was briefed by MSM clinical and academic experts on the school's COVID-19 vaccine distribution initiatives and trial studies taking place at the school.
